Cadillac Allante MPG
EPA fuel economy for 7 Cadillac Allante trims sold from 1987 to 1993. Best ever: 17 MPG (1988 Allante). Latest model year 1993: 15 MPG combined across 1 trim.

Cadillac Allante MPG by year
| Year | Best combined | City | Hwy | Best trim that year | Trims |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1993 | 15 | 13 | 20 | Allante, 4.6 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1992 | 16 | 14 | 20 | Allante, 4.5 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1991 | 16 | 14 | 20 | Allante, 4.5 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1990 | 16 | 14 | 20 | Allante, 4.5 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1989 | 16 | 14 | 21 | Allante, 4.5 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1988 | 17 | 15 | 22 | Allante, 4.1 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
| 1987 | 17 | 15 | 22 | Allante, 4.1 L, 8 cyl, Auto 4-spd | 1 |
Every Cadillac Allante trim
| Year | Trim | Engine | Transmission | Drive | Fuel | City | Hwy | Comb | CO2 g/mi | Fuel cost/yr |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1993 | Allante | 4.6 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 13 | 20 | 15 | 592 | $5,160 |
| 1992 | Allante | 4.5 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 14 | 20 | 16 | 555 | $4,840 |
| 1991 | Allante | 4.5 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 14 | 20 | 16 | 555 | $4,840 |
| 1990 | Allante | 4.5 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 14 | 20 | 16 | 555 | $4,840 |
| 1989 | Allante | 4.5 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 14 | 21 | 16 | 555 | $4,840 |
| 1988 | Allante | 4.1 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 15 | 22 | 17 | 523 | $4,550 |
| 1987 | Allante | 4.1 L, 8 cyl | Auto 4-spd | FWD | Premium | 15 | 22 | 17 | 523 | $4,550 |
CO2 is tailpipe grams per mile from the EPA test. Fuel cost per year uses the prices and miles in the calculator above (the EPA's own prices and 15,000 miles a year until you change them); blank when the fuel has no price here (hydrogen, natural gas).

Questions people ask
What is the best MPG for a Cadillac Allante?
The most efficient Cadillac Allante the EPA has rated is the 1988 Allante at 17 MPG combined (15 city, 22 highway).
What MPG does the 1993 Cadillac Allante get?
Every 1993 Cadillac Allante trim is rated 15 MPG combined.
Which Cadillac Allante has the worst fuel economy?
The 1993 Allante is the lowest rated at 15 MPG combined.
